Underc0de

Sistemas Operativos => Android => Mensaje iniciado por: noxonsoftwares en Octubre 24, 2017, 05:06:59 PM

Título: Programa en C/C++ desde el móvil
Publicado por: noxonsoftwares en Octubre 24, 2017, 05:06:59 PM
(https://thumbs2.imgbox.com/b8/cd/4tNvEAeA_t.jpg)

Como bien sabemos, programar lleva su tiempo y no siempre podemos estar encastrados al escritorio para hacerlo porque tenemos que tomarnos tiempo libre para despejar la mente, salir a caminar o simplemente tomar un trago con amigos. Pero como todo buen programador tendremos la cabeza en aquel bug o problema que no podemos solucionar.

Que pasaría si en ese tiempo libre se nos ocurre una solución o si estamos en el tren aburridos por el viaje y no llevamos con nosotros la laptop? Pues algo que siempre llevamos a mano es nuestro smartphone. Porque no programar desde el? Pues hoy en día esto es posible tan solo con instalar una aplicación, correrla y disfrutar de lo que tanto nos apasiona.

Es por eso que en esta oportunidad veremos cómo poder programar en C/C++ directamente desde nuestro móvil, con la posibilidad de compilarlo utilizando Fortan, GnuCC, Clang entre otros.

Lo primero que necesitaremos será descargarnos desde el Play Store la app llamada CCTOOLS

(https://thumbs2.imgbox.com/4c/51/qcNlHbZt_t.png)

Una vez instalada la apk lo único que hacemos es iniciarla para seleccionar el compilador que deseamos de la lista.

(https://thumbs2.imgbox.com/5a/7b/YMJDOE4U_t.png)

Ya elegido el compilador que usaremos solo nos queda comenzar a escribir código.

(https://thumbs2.imgbox.com/f6/f7/UowrDkcZ_t.png)

(https://thumbs2.imgbox.com/4a/de/xBjk39WG_t.png)

(https://thumbs2.imgbox.com/3d/c8/SkvBNeiI_t.png)

Otras de las ventajas que tiene esta aplicación es que cuenta con módulos (plugins) que nos permiten expandirla.

(https://thumbs2.imgbox.com/cc/78/xIVZaF9c_t.png)

Mediante la descarga de los módulos es posible crear y ejecutar aplicaciones para android de forma nativa con la posibilidad de compilarlo para así obtener un .APK, todo esto directamente desde el mismisimo movil.